Are You New in Canada? Are You Looking for A Job? 

Canada is a country that values diversity and has a strong commitment to supporting immigrants in finding meaningful employment. There are many job opportunities available for immigrants in Canada, and many programs and initiatives in place to help immigrants find work. Here are some of the top job offerings for immigrants in Canada:

1. Healthcare: The healthcare industry in Canada is one of the largest and fastest-growing sectors of the economy, and there is a high demand for healthcare workers across the country. Immigrants with qualifications and experience in healthcare may be well-suited to a variety of roles, including doctors, nurses, and other healthcare professionals.

2. Information Technology: The information technology industry in Canada is booming, and there is a high demand for skilled workers in areas such as software development, cybersecurity, and data analysis. Immigrants with qualifications and experience in these areas may be well-suited to a variety of roles.

3. Skilled Trades: There is a shortage of skilled tradespeople in Canada, and many industries are actively recruiting immigrants with experience in skilled trades such as plumbing, electrical work, and carpentry.

4. Education: Canada is home to many world-class universities and colleges, and there is a high demand for skilled educators across the country. Immigrants with qualifications and experience in education may be well-suited to roles such as teachers, professors, and education administrators.

5. Hospitality and Tourism: The hospitality and tourism industry in Canada is a significant contributor to the economy, and there are many job opportunities available for immigrants in areas such as hotel management, restaurant service, and event planning.

6. Transportation and Logistics: The transportation and logistics industry are essential to the Canadian economy, and there is a high demand for skilled workers in areas such as truck driving, logistics management, and warehouse operations.

In addition to these industries, there are many other job opportunities available for immigrants in Canada, and many programs and initiatives in place to help immigrants find work. The Canadian government has established several programs to help immigrants navigate the job market, including the Foreign Credentials Referral Program and the Express Entry system, which helps skilled workers, and their families immigrate to Canada. Additionally, many organizations and employers offer training and support to help immigrants integrate into the workforce and find meaningful employment.
